Abstract

This invention provides a data processing method, apparatus, electronic device, and storage medium. The method includes: accessing a job display page, where multiple jobs on the job display page are configured with corresponding concatenation fields by a server; the concatenation fields are used to characterize the relevant information between the job and the job display page; sending job data corresponding to the target job accessed by the user to the server, the job data including the target concatenation fields; sending behavior data of a preset behavior triggered by the user on the target job details page to the server, the behavior data including the target concatenation fields; and the server determining recommended jobs based on the target concatenation fields and updating the concatenation fields. By configuring corresponding concatenation fields for multiple jobs on the job display page, the job display page to which the applied job belongs can be accurately located, as can the position of the applied job on the job display page, thereby obtaining recommended jobs matching the user.

[0082] The current job recommendation process uses key fields in user data, such as user account, to associate all display logs and all behavior logs. For example, if a user visits a page 10 times, it generates 10 display logs. Suppose the user applies for job 'a' on the 9th page visit, generating 1 behavior log. If the 10 display logs and 1 behavior log are associated through the user's account 'XX', then job 'a' is associated with 10 display logs. It is impossible to accurately determine that job 'a' came from the 9th display log, which leads to uncertainty about its uniqueness and introduces a certain degree of error.

[0083] Furthermore, because the logs lack clear definitions of page modules, the page to which job A belongs can only be located through the URL. However, the URLs of different terminals are not consistent. For example, if a user submits an application on the "My Favorites" page, the source cannot be traced because there is no record value. This makes the analysis process cumbersome and complicated, resulting in inaccurate data analysis and low efficiency in the job recommendation process.

[0084] To address the aforementioned issues, this invention provides a data processing method. When a user submits a job application, the method can accurately locate the job display page and the current position of the job within the page by using the corresponding serial fields. This allows for analysis of the job and the generation of recommended jobs that match the user's preferences.

[0132] In addition, the server can configure corresponding concatenation fields for multiple jobs on the job display page for the display location information slot. The definition of the concatenation fields is shown in Table 1 below.

[0133] Fields meaning slot Display location name sid Unique search ID pid Page ID infodistype Job Description Business Type adtypes Job Display Types pos Job position on the current page billInfo Business Billing Parameters params Business parameters json Extended parameters

[0134] Table 1

[0135] Specifically, the field "slot" is the display location name, i.e., the display location information, which can be used to determine the job display page to which the target job belongs; the field "sid" is the unique search ID, which can be used to determine which search retrieved the job display page; the field "pid" is the page ID, which can also be used to determine the job display page to which the target job belongs; the field "infodistype" is the job display business type, which can be used to determine the business type of the target job, such as "Gold," "Headline," etc.; the field "adtypes" is the job display type, which can be used to determine the display type of the target job, such as "Regular Post Recommendation Display," "Commercial Post Placement Display," etc.; the field "pos" is the job's position on the current page, which can be used to determine the current position of the target job on the job display page, such as... Figure 3 The "Job A" shown is the first position on the job display page; the "billInfo" field is a commercial billing parameter, which can be used to determine the billing information for the commercial placement of the target job; the "params" field is a business parameter, which can be used to determine the historical extended parameters of the target job, currently in a compatible state, and can generally be empty; the "json" field is an extended parameter, which can be used to determine the latest extended information of the target job, such as the protocol version in the concatenation field, and can also be used to determine the transparent parameters of the business, such as the source slot_from of the job display page interface.

[0136] According to the definition of the concatenation field, as shown in Table 1 above, the relevant information of the job and the job display page can be determined, such as the job display page to which the job belongs, the display type of the job, the current position of the job on the job display page, etc., so that corresponding concatenation fields can be configured for multiple jobs on the job display page.

[0162] S41, Analyze the target concatenation field corresponding to the behavior data to obtain recommended job information; or, Analyze the display log, detail page access log and behavior log concatenated based on the target concatenation field to obtain recommended job information.

[0163] In one example of the present invention, the server can parse the target concatenation field to obtain all field information in the target concatenation field, such as all fields in Table 1 above. The server can directly use all field information in the target concatenation field for analysis, thereby eliminating the need to parse the data in the log for analysis.

[0164] In another example of the present invention, the server can concatenate the display log, detail page access log, and behavior log based on the target concatenation field. This allows for the rapid and accurate acquisition of data logs for data analysis. Then, by analyzing the data in the display log, detail page access log, and behavior log, recommended job information can be obtained quickly and accurately. Furthermore, after concatenating the display log, detail page access log, and behavior log corresponding to the target concatenation field, the server can also parse the target concatenation field to verify whether the logs are concatenated correctly. Incorrect concatenation can include situations where the behavior log for "job a" is concatenated to the detail page access log for "job b"; or behavior log Y is concatenated to the first access's display log X, where behavior log Y is derived from the second access's display log Y, etc. The present invention does not impose any limitations on this.
